Output 8dd869b153fa71b483b6605e3cba41c88b69a614490ad70c3c4ae059d9c15578:95

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f0a73e6153fe1391d2969c7d0f81f67bd75a9a63c90461b8a76bb98b5572b17
address
bc1p8u988es48lsnj8ffd8rap7qlv77ht2dx8jgyvxu2w6ae3d2h9vtsy2ynvf
transaction
8dd869b153fa71b483b6605e3cba41c88b69a614490ad70c3c4ae059d9c15578
spent
true